Lumberjack Sub

4.00 EUR

Package Description

RedM Script - RicX Lumberjack - RedEM:RP & VORP & QBR/QR/RSG Script

This RedM Script provides all kind of features for Lumberjack activities, like using Axe, harvesting different items, earning XP and unlocking Achievements. Any tree model can be configured, or if the Tree is an IMAP part instead of an object, the config for Tree Coords can be easily gathered with the built in command. Player must swing the Axe multiple times in order to fully harvest a Tree. However the Axe condition is really important, make sure to repair it after a few Tree with the Sharpening Stone. Harvest Items can be configured easily, different item array for each Axe hit and there is an item array to configure for the final hit reward as well, each item can have different chance to harvest.

Achievements

Players can unlock different Achievements and earn rewards after unlocking an Achievement Level. There is 2 default Achievement and different Item Collect or Model Harvest Achievements can be configured.
Axe Use: Default Achievement. Use Axes on Trees to unlock Levels
WoodcutterDefault Achievement. Harvest trees Fully to unlock Levels
Item Collector Achievements: Add different Item Harvest Achievements. Examples: Bark, Branch, Sap and Woodlog Collect Achievements
Model Harvest Achievements: Add different Model Harvest Achievements. There are a lot of examples for different models.

Type of Trees

2 type of Trees: Object or IMAP part

If a Tree is an object, it will receive the data from its own model config, from Config TreeModels
If a Tree is an IMAP part, it will receive the data from the coordinate if configured, from Config. TreeCoords. Configure easily a Model Hash for each coordinate to add it to Achievement system (if model is used by the Achievements)

Features

Custom Axe Swinging
Axe Durability and Repairing
Add any Coord or Model to Harvest
Achievement System

Dependencies

RedEM:RP or VORP or QBR/QR/RSG

How to Install

1. Make sure the server is connected to the keymaster account which has the package access
2. Put ricx_lumberjack into server-data/resources/
3. In server.cfg add "ensure ricx_lumberjack "
4. Import the SQL to database
5. Change fw, SQL path and config
6. Restart server and be a Lumberjack

Locked Files

server.lua, fw_func.lua and client.lua are locked in the resource BY CFX ESCROW
events.lua, config_achievements, config_treemodels.lua, config_treecoord.lua and config.lua are opened (not all in TRIAL)

Video: https://youtu.be/HYmRgcrj8N4